So installieren Sie PHP unter Linux

PHP ist eine der Kernkomponenten des Webs. Wenn Sie vorhaben, einen Linux-Server zu hosten, der Webanwendungen bereitstellt, müssen Sie wissen, wie dieser installiert wird. Die Installation der wichtigsten PHP-Laufzeitdateien unter Linux ist je nach verwendetem Gerät unterschiedlich und kann verwirrend werden. Aus diesem Grund haben wir uns entschlossen, Ihnen genau zu zeigen, wie Sie PHP schnell unter Linux installieren können.

Ubuntu-Anweisungen

Ubuntu Server ist die perfekte Distribution für diejenigen unter Linux, die keine Ahnung haben, wie man PHP oder andere Websoftware installiert.

Wenn Sie das neueste PHP benötigen und Ubuntu verwenden, gibt es zwei Möglichkeiten, dies zu tun. Die beiden Methoden sind Vorinstallation und Nachinstallation.

Vorinstallation

Die Vorinstallation ist die beste Methode, um PHP zum Laufen zu bringen, da Sie nicht das Terminal oder eines der aufwändigen Paketierungstools von Ubuntu verwenden müssen. Stattdessen können Sie es einfach während Ihres Erstinstallationsprozesses einrichten.

Laden Sie dazu die neueste Version von Ubuntu Server herunter, flashen Sie sie auf ein USB-Laufwerk und starten Sie sie. Führen Sie dann den Einrichtungsvorgang durch und installieren Sie das Betriebssystem auf der Festplatte des Computers.

Während der Installation gelangen Sie nach kurzer Zeit in den Paketauswahlbereich von Ubuntu Server. In diesem Bereich sehen Sie eine riesige Liste von Software, die Sie laden können.

  Die 6 besten Zeitmanagement-Tools für Linux

Blättern Sie in der Liste durch und wählen Sie „LAMPE“ aus. Wenn Sie die Option „LAMP“ auswählen, erhalten Sie den neuesten Apache-Webserver, MySQL und PHP.

Nach der Installation

Das PHP-Setup nach der Installation für Ubuntu ist für diejenigen reserviert, die eine vorhandene Ubuntu Server-Instanz haben, sich aber aus irgendeinem Grund dafür entschieden haben, die Option „LAMP“ zu überspringen.

Zum Glück ist Ubuntu Server das benutzerfreundliche Betriebssystem, das es ist, das neueste PHP zu bekommen, ist im Nachhinein genauso einfach wie während des Installationsassistenten.

Um PHP zum Laufen zu bringen, melden Sie sich bei Ihrem Server an und erhalten Sie Root-Zugriff mit sudo -s. Dann mach:

apt install install lamp-server^

Lassen Sie den Apt-Paketmanager seinen Lauf nehmen. Es wird ziemlich lange dauern, da LAMP die neuesten MySQL-, Apache-Webserver- und PHP-Tools installiert.

Wenn das Installationsprogramm fertig ist, wird PHP auf Ihrem Ubuntu-Server ausgeführt!

Debian-Anweisungen

Verwenden Sie Debian Linux als Server und planen, PHP-Anwendungen darauf zu hosten? Wenn ja, müssen Sie wissen, wie Sie die PHP-Pakete zum Laufen bringen.

  So richten Sie einen Resilio-Sync-Server unter Linux ein

Die Installation von PHP auf Debian ist trotz ihrer Ähnlichkeiten nicht so benutzerfreundlich wie Ubuntu Server. Es ist kein Metapaket verfügbar. Stattdessen müssen Sie jedes PHP-Paket manuell angeben.

Um PHP unter Debian Linux zum Laufen zu bringen, erhalten Sie Root-Zugriff mit dem Befehl su. Verwenden Sie dann den Installationsbefehl Apt-get.

su -
apt-get install aptitude install php php-mysql

Sobald der Apt-get-Befehl ausgeführt ist, haben Sie Zugriff auf PHP. Weitere Informationen zu PHP und zum Ausführen eines LAMP-Stacks unter Debian finden Sie in der offiziellen Dokumentation hier.

Fedora-Anleitung

Obwohl Fedora Linux hauptsächlich für seine Workstation-Komponente bekannt ist, bieten die Entwickler auch ein hervorragendes, kostenloses Server-Betriebssystem an, das Dutzende von Tools enthält, darunter das neueste PHP.

Um die neuesten PHP-Pakete unter Fedora Linux zum Laufen zu bringen, müssen Sie sich eine Root-Shell besorgen. Das Erhalten einer Root-Shell auf Fedora erfolgt mit dem Befehl su.

su -

Nachdem Sie nun Zugriff auf root haben, verwenden Sie den DNF-Paketmanager, um die PHP-Pakete zu installieren.

sudo dnf -y install php php-cli php-php-gettext php-mbstring php-mcrypt php-mysqlnd php-pear php-curl php-gd php-xml php-bcmath php-zip

OpenSUSE-Anweisungen

OpenSUSE verteilt wie viele andere Linux-Betriebssysteme, die über ein Serverangebot verfügen, die neuesten PHP-Pakete in ihren Software-Repositories. Wenn Sie SUSE verwenden und es als Server verwenden, ist das Hochfahren von PHP einfach. Hier ist, wie es geht.

  So richten Sie LightDM unter Arch Linux ein

Rufen Sie zunächst mit dem Befehl su eine Root-Shell ab.

su –

Jetzt, da die Shell Root-Zugriff hat, können Sie den Zypper-Befehl verwenden und mehrere der PHP-Pakete herunterladen.

zypper in php7 php7-mysql apache2-mod_php7

Brauchen Sie PHP5 statt PHP 7? Gute Nachrichten! OpenSUSE verfolgt beide Versionen und stellt sie in den Softwarequellen zur Verfügung. Um es zu installieren, tun Sie:

zypper in php5 php5-mysql apache2-mod_php5

CentOS-Anweisungen

CentOS ist aufgrund seiner Zuverlässigkeit eine beliebte Wahl für Linux-Server. Aus diesem Grund entscheiden sich viele Leute dafür, wenn sie Web-/PHP-Anwendungen hosten.

Wenn Sie die neuesten PHP-Pakete für CentOS benötigen und sich nicht sicher sind, wie das geht, können wir Ihnen helfen! Starten Sie zunächst ein Terminalfenster und erhalten Sie mit dem Befehl su Root-Zugriff.

su –

Sobald Sie Root-Zugriff in der Terminal-Shell haben, verwenden Sie den Yum-Befehl und laden Sie PHP!

yum install php php-mysql